Mitchell Robinson grew up in Denver, Colorado, where he attended Regis Jesuit High School. In 2011, he graduated magna cum laude from Brigham Young University with a degree in English literature. During his undergraduate years, he published literary criticism on the work of Thomas Hardy and served a church mission in Fort Worth, Texas.

As was always his dream, Mitch next attended J. Reuben Clark Law School. In addition to making the Dean’s List and clerking for Dexter & Dexter, he interned at the Utah County Attorney’s Office, where he acquired his lifelong passion for criminal law.

In 2014, Mitch began his legal career in Colorado. As an associate of Anest, Swingle, & Arant, he litigated contract, bankruptcy, HOA, and domestic relations matters. In 2016, he joined Susan Fuller & Associates to focus his caseload on divorce, allocation of parental responsibilities, adoptions, and collection of child support arrears.

After returning to Utah in December 2021, Mitch served as the public defender for Orem misdemeanor cases, tirelessly representing hundreds of clients from arraignment all the way to trial. This prepared him well for his current role at Dexter & Dexter, where he daily fights for clients in the realms of criminal defense and personal injury.

In addition to his professional endeavors, Mitch enjoys penning murder mysteries, playing golf and chess, and mastering Beethoven piano sonatas.

M. Reed Adams graduated from the J. Reuben Clark Law School at Brigham Young University in 1986 and was admitted to the Utah State Bar. He is authorized to practice in the United States District Court for the District of Utah, in addition to Utah State courts at every level. Immediately upon graduation and admission to the bar, Reed began practicing in Salt Lake City, Utah.

Reed initially focused his practice on real estate issues (both litigation and transactional), building upon his prior work experience at a local real estate title company. Over the next few years, Reed was asked to assist other attorneys and law firms with complex litigation, including real estate fraud, racketeering, product liability, medical malpractice, and wrongful death cases in state and federal courts.

In 1991, Reed returned to his Utah County roots, joining a Utah County firm to work business transactional matters while continuing his collaborations with other attorneys and firms on complex litigation matters. In 2015, Reed began working with DexterLaw in an of counsel role.

Reed maintains a business transaction and litigation practice which includes business formation, contracts, contract disputes, insurance disputes, wrongful death, personal injury, product liability, business litigation, municipal law, whistleblower claims, Federal Qui Tam (False Claims Act) actions, employment disputes, collections, and other litigation and business formation and transaction matters.

Recognizing the critical and cost-effective need to engage in settlement options as an alternative to litigation, Reed regularly advocates for clients in alternative dispute resolution methods such as mediation and arbitration.

When not engaged in his legal writing, Reed enjoys reading, novel writing, and going for long walks with his wife Michelle. He especially enjoys spending time with his children and grandchildren.

Jennifer L. Percy was raised in Pocatello, Idaho, and throughout her life has maintained significant family ties to Provo. She completed her undergraduate degree in Political Science at Boise State University, spent a year studying abroad in France, and earned her law degree from Gonzaga School of Law. During law school Jennifer was an editor of the Gonzaga Law Review, member of the Moot Court Honor Counsel, president of the Women’s Law Caucus, and worked for the Spokane City Prosecutor’s Office.

After graduating from law school in 2011, Jennifer came to Utah to start her career as a family law attorney. She is passionate about helping families through challenging times. Jennifer works with her clients to find solutions that meet their unique needs. She is a skilled negotiator and often helps clients resolve their cases through mediation. Jennifer is also an experienced litigator and zealous advocate for her clients in the courtroom.

Jennifer is an avid reader and enjoys cooking, running, yoga, camping, and spending time with her family.

Brixton R. Hakes first became affiliated with DexterLaw in 2011. He was born in California and moved to Utah at a young age. As a youth he developed a passion for the outdoors and the unmatched beauty of Utah.

He earned a Bachelor of Science degree from Utah Valley University in Business Management with an emphasis in International Business. He then pursued his education in Colorado where he attended and graduated from law school at the University of Denver, Sturm College of Law. While attending law school, Brixton was an Editor of the Denver Journal of International Law and Policy where he was able to publish his scholarly work.

Brixton has extensive trial experience, and exclusively focuses his practice on criminal defense. He is passionate about advocating and vindicating the Constitutional rights of the accused which are so central to our great nation. Brixton has worked on high-profile cases, has taken many cases to trial and has achieved excellent results for his clients.

In his spare time, Brixton enjoys riding motocross, racing (triathlons, go-carts, etc.) snowboarding and spending time with his wife and children.

Background & Education

I was born in Provo, Utah, and was raised in Alaska, New Zealand, and Arizona. I served a two-year, Spanish-speaking mission for The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in Chile and, thereafter, worked as a paid Intern in the United States Senate in Washington, DC. I then graduated from Brigham Young University with a Bachelor’s Degree in Political Science in 1992.

Upon graduating from BYU, I continued my education in Illinois. I enjoyed serving as president of my class and student body vice president. In 1993, while a law student, I was awarded a scholarship from the International Law Society and studied abroad at the Jerusalem Center for Near-eastern Studies in Israel. I earned the degree of Juris Doctor from Southern Illinois University School of Law in 1995 and then returned to Utah to pursue my legal career.

Areas of Practice

I have a passion for personal injury, business law, real estate law and criminal defense. I see my role to be one of solving problems by zealously and effectively advocating and representing the interests of my clients in their personal and professional lives.

Personal Injury

Sometimes the unexpected can change our lives in an instant. I am an experienced personal injury attorney and find great satisfaction in shouldering the burdens of those who have been injured through no fault of their own. For nearly five years, I represented the interests of the world’s largest insurer, State Farm Insurance Companies. During my tenure at State Farm, I handled thousands of claims and defended State Farm and its policyholders in court, in addition to investigating insurance fraud as a member of its Special Investigative Unit (“SIU”). I have extensive experience with cases involving wrongful death, traumatic brain injury, aviation law, slip and fall, catastrophic injury and auto accidents, including auto-pedestrian cases.

Business Law

I am an entrepreneur at heart and love to help businesses thrive. As a business-owner myself, I understand that opportunities, challenges and risks can lead to great success if they are handled correctly. I represent the interests of businesses ranging in size from small, closely held family businesses to corporations with hundreds of employees. I know well that success in business is dependent upon the effective formulation and implementation of excellent and competitive strategies.

Real Estate Law

Owning property and investing in real estate are at the very heart of the American dream. I am an experienced real estate attorney and enjoy helping people and their businesses navigate the sometimes uncharted waters of property law. As a licensee of the Utah Division of Real Estate, counsel for real estate professionals, and one who represents buyers and sellers of real property, I possess a unique perspective. I have participated in the planning, development and marketing of both commercial and residential projects, including University Office Park, Springville Heights, and Legacy Mountain, and have represented hundreds of landlords and tenants to ensure that their property rights are protected.

Criminal Defense

We all make mistakes; sometimes we need help to get things back on track. In my practice as a criminal defense attorney, I draw on my experience prosecuting criminal cases in the State of Illinois to help people who face the risk of losing everything. This experience has enabled me to scrutinize and litigate charges to protect the rights of the accused and minimize the impact of mistakes in my clients’ lives.

Court Admissions

I was admitted to practice before the United States Supreme Court in Washington DC in 2004. Since 1995, I have been admitted to practice before the Federal District Court District of Utah and all Utah courts including the Utah Supreme Court.

Community Involvement

I love Utah Valley and feel a deep desire to give back to a community which has been so wonderful to me and my family. In addition to volunteering in my local church and neighborhood, I have served on boards of directors including The Utah Valley Chamber of Commerce, Brigham Young University’s Cougar Club, The American Red Cross – Mountain Valley Chapter, Hale Center Theater Orem, The Commission for Economic Development in Orem (CEDO), Orem Revolving Loan Fund Committee, LDS Family Services Advisory Board, on the Executive Board of the Boy Scouts of America – Utah National Parks Council, and in other capacities with organizations such as the Republican Party. I have been honored to receive several awards including Scouting’s “Silver Beaver” and Corporate Alliance’s Relationship Mastery Award (“CARMA Award”). I look forward to serving the organizations and people that make our valley great long into the future.

Family & Hobbies

My beautiful wife, the former Jennifer Bennett of Boise, and I live in Lindon, Utah with our four children. In my free time, I enjoy spending time with my family, hiking, swimming and BYU sports – especially football.

Bryan Dexter is originally from Provo, Utah, but spent much of his early life in Paradise Valley, Arizona, graduating from Brophy College Preparatory. He lived in Italy for two years doing volunteer church work before graduating from Brigham Young University, where he majored jointly in Psychology and Italian.

Having discovered a passion and aptitude for language, he taught an Italian class as an undergraduate at BYU. While attending law school, he served as a legal writing assistant and completed a paid internship at Land of Lincoln Legal Assistance Foundation, representing clients with family law and property matters.

Bryan co-founded DexterLaw after graduating and being admitted to the Utah State Bar in 1995.  He has extensive legal experience; his varied practice includes estate planning, real property and civil matters, as well as bankruptcy.

Bryan is committed to and values community service, and has served as Chairman of the Board of Kids on the Move, a federally funded nonprofit serving challenged children and their families.

He is a member of the Utah and Colorado State Bars (inactive in CO) and is admitted to the United States District Court and Bankruptcy Courts for the District of Utah. As a skilled problem solver, he enjoys the inherent rewards that accompany the achievement of superior results. Bryan cultivates and cherishes his relationship with his clients, and takes seriously the trust and confidence they place in him.

Bryan lives in Utah Valley with his wife and six children. His interests include traveling, firearms and exploring, and his preternatural fervor for mountain biking.
